Elden Ring Nightreign Is Playable As A Trio Or Solo, But Doesn’t Support Two-Player Co-Op

Junya Ishizaki, the game director on Elden Ring: NIghtreign, has revealed that the upcoming fantasy action game can’t be played as a duo, but will allow players to team up for three-player co-op or tackle the game solo.

Speaking with IGN, Ishizaki-san clarified how the game can be played in terms of the number of players, stating it’s been designed with a trio in mind.

“The game is designed to be played as a three-person team, but you can play it as a solo player,” he said. When asked if it’s possible as a duo, he replied, “No, it’s either one-player or three-player.”

Elden Ring: Nightreign was announced during The Game Awards 2024 last week, and is due out in 2025 for PS5, PC, and Xbox Series X/S. FromSoftware later stated that it doesn’t consider the game a live service affair as it’s a ‘complete package out of the box,’ and will be hosting a network test for the game in February.
